What is the SCUBA Diver Medical Examination Form?
The SCUBA Diver Medical Examination Form is essential for assessing an individual's fitness for diving. This form aims to evaluate medical history and undergo a physician's assessment to ensure safety. It plays a crucial role in aligning with diving regulations while prioritizing the diver's personal safety.
The key sections within the form include detailed queries about medical history, emergency contact information, and a conclusive statement from the physician regarding the applicant's fitness for diving.

What are the eligibility requirements for using the SCUBA Diver Medical Examination Form?
The primary requirement is that the applicant must wish to undertake SCUBA diving and needs to provide accurate personal and medical history for the physician's assessment.
Is there a deadline for completing the SCUBA Diver Medical Examination Form?
While there is no strict deadline, it is advisable to complete the form well in advance of any diving activities to ensure timely medical clearance.
How do I submit the SCUBA Diver Medical Examination Form once completed?
After completing the form on pdfFiller, you can download the form and submit it to your diving instructor, diving school, or any relevant organization that requires documentation of your medical clearance.
What supporting documents are required with the SCUBA Diver Medical Examination Form?
Typically, no additional documents are required; however, it may be beneficial to have previous medical records or reports to assist the physician in evaluating your fitness.
What common mistakes should be avoided when filling out the form?
Ensure all sections are accurately filled, particularly the medical history and physician's evaluation sections. Avoid leaving any required fields blank and double-check spelling to prevent confusion.
How long does it take to process the SCUBA Diver Medical Examination Form?
Processing time can vary based on the physician's schedule and availability, but typically you'll receive feedback on your medical status within a few days of submission.
What if my physician doesn’t sign the form?
The signature of a physician is mandatory for the SCUBA Diver Medical Examination Form. Without it, the form may be considered incomplete, and you may not be allowed to dive.
